Grades K-2
Preserving and protecting our planet is a task CLIMB entrusts to future generations through its play Toadilly Turtle, which shows children how to preserve lakes and wetlands.
Toadilly Turtle: Toadilly Turtle, Fareeta Fish and even the human girl child, Frankie, are worried. Their once beautiful lake is filling with yucky blue green algae. But why? What's happening and who's doing it? That's the tantalizing and terrible mystery which must be solved. This lake and wetlands protection play features audience participation (complete with simple costumes for each child), take-home pieces for parent(s) and a coloring page of Toadilly Turtle himself!
